#9ebff0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9ebff0 is composed of 62% red, 74.9%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.2% cyan, 20.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 215.9 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 78%. #9ebff0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3d7fe1. Closest websafe color is: #99ccff.

Shades and Tints of #9ebff0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9ebff0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c7c9 is the less saturated color, while #91bcfd is the most saturated one.
